Connect Ohio is a is the Ohio branch of the nonprofit Connected Nation, dedicated to increasing access to broadband and improving the quality of related services. As part of their mission, they have a survey to collect data from residents in low-access areas, to help better understand the needs of communities. The Buckeye Hills Regional Council is another area nonprofit that works to improve broadband access to the region. They lobby at the state and national level for infrastructure funding, and assist local governments with internet-enabled resources like GIS services and data portals.

The Athens Messenger - locally published daily newspaper. A traditional small-town daily.
The Athens News - locally owned and published twice-weekly newspaper, in the tradition of alternative weeklies.
The Post - University-owned, student-run newspaper, with campus and local reporting and opinion.
O'Blenness Hospital is the major healthcare provider in Athens County; their parent group, OhioHealth, provides telehealth appointments for patients who need or prefer this option - https://www.ohiohealth.com/virtual-health/
Hopewell Health Center is a major provider of behavioral and mental health services in Athens County and provides telehealth services and counseling - http://patientresources.hopewellhealth.org/
